Abstract (EN)

The most effective way to reach the consumer in marketing activities is to establish an effective and natural communication. Brands have aimed to realize brand purchasing actions on the consumer by establishing a one-way communication for many years with marketing communication. This habits has left its place to mutual communication processes with the developing and globalizing world order. The replacement of traditional communication activities with digital channels has become an effective tool in marketing communication processes with the integration of digital channels into the lives of each of the consumers. It initiated the transition to a mutually active process with the consumer. In addition, brands have prioritized using digital channels actively by putting the consumer at the center in all marketing communication activities. In recent years, factors such as major changes in consumer habits, technological developments, increasing market competition, excessive variety of the same product have revealed changes in consumers' preferences and purchasing decisions. The benefit of the product has left its place to the concept of experiential marketing that focuses on making the consumer experience the benefit and pleasure of the brand before purchasing the brand. In this direction, it is seen that in order to influence the target audience, brands give the opportunity to influence the experience and make consumer decisions with the sensory, emotional, intellectual, relational and behavioral components of experiential marketing. Experiential marketing studies in digital marketing have shown the need for effective customer experience management. Based on the intended experience effect of experiential marketing practices on consumers and the experience methods they offer, the effects of sensory, emotional, intellectual, behavioral and relational experiences on consumer behavior and purchasing decisions have been examined. In experiential marketing practices, the effects and preferences of the IKEA brand on consumer behavior in both physical and online environments are tried to be revealed. The studies conducted mainly included experiential marketing studies conducted in the physical environment so that they were insufficient to explain their effects in online channels. The deficiency reported is completed and addressed with all the factors of the process with this study.
